Amid the licensing arguments, Twitch continues to build its stable of music programming. The latest example is a partnership with talent agency Wasserman’s music division to launch a channel called ‘There is Light‘.

Described as “an indie music discovery channel and concert series” it will broadcast 20 concerts from independent music venues in the US and UK for its initial run, kicking off last night with a Perfume Genius performance.

The concerts will follow the format of physical gigs every Tuesday and Sunday, with 90-minute livestreams including a support act and headliner. There will also be Q&As with fans after the set. Best Coast, Jpegmafia and Jade Bird are among the other artists already booked.

And since this is live music rather than DJ sets, the necessary licensing should be covered by Twitch’s collecting society agreements.
